I visited my fiancé in Nigeria and like Onebadkatt I also had to get my travel shots, the US passport of course, and visa for Nigeria. When I applied for my visa one older lady kinda gave me a hard time she was like they didn't feel comfortable with me just going by myself. I spoke to another person and she was like I couldn't just get approved for the visa without an invite because of the issues in Nigeria didn't matter what area you were visiting. So I also had to get an Invitation Letter which I received the invite from my fiances family. We weren't engaged at that time but they invited me to travel to tour the country and they'd be responsible for me. I also had to provide my bank statement and travel itinerary. It's can be expensive but she can do it in parts that's what I did. I got my passport first, then shots, then invitation letter, and then ticket. I've been there a few times.

I don't want to speak for anyone else but that's what was required for me to travel there because the Embassy in my state said they were thinking of my safety first.

Hello VisaJourney Family!

 

It's been a while since I have been on here - my I-129F was approved 48 days ago and I still have not received my NVC case number. After calling NVC multiple times, it appears that in October/November USCIS approved many I-129Fs and were "shipping the approvals in two shipments" to the NVC... Nevertheless, 30 days after our approval, the NVC said to wait two more weeks to be certain. I did, and on day 45 I still heard nothing. So, after calling the NVC again, they said that I should contact the USCIS. I called USCIS and was told that the 30-day wait period before calling the NVC had been raised to....90 days! I kindly reminded the woman on the phone that our NOA2 states we should have to wait no longer than 30 days to hear from the NVC, to which she said, "I'll let someone know that our NOAs still show 30 days.... 

 

I just thought I'd vent/let you all know in case there were anyone other May-filers who were wondering what the hell was going on!
